Research Abstract |
Circadian clock systems have been related in cell cycle and carcinogenesis. Theexpression of molecular clock genes is altered in cancer patients. However, the influenceof an alteration of molecular clock works during carcinogenesis has not been investigatedyet. In this study, the hepatocarcinogenesis by diethylnitrosoamine(DEN) in mice wasinhibited by the down-regulation of cellular dedifferentiation related genes expression. These findings suggest that the control of cellular dedifferentiation related genesexpression is important in carcinogenesis.
